Patrice Chéreau’s direction is as bold and brutal as the history it depicts. He treats the material with an operatic and visceral intensity, creating a film that has often been compared to The Godfather in its scope and family drama. The cinematography by Philippe Rousselot, who won a César for his work, is breathtaking, particularly in its masterful use of light and shadow to evoke the oppressive, gilded cage of the French court. Patrice Chéreau's La Reine Margot is a towering achievement in historical cinema—a film of breathtaking beauty, savage violence, and profound emotional depth. Since its release in 1994, it has captivated audiences and critics worldwide, earning prestigious accolades and securing its place as a landmark of French filmmaking.
